Absolute Maniac Mounts Two Superchargers In A Mustang

"We are not turbos" and "We get that alot" are written on the inside of the ducts where Mustang Mike's superchargers are mounted underneath his 3200 horsepower FOX body Mustang drag monster. The maniacal vehicle goes so fast it's a wonder it doesn't tear itself apart out of sheer force.